> After running {{mvn site}}, the site needs to be run through {{mvn site:stage-deploy -DstagingSiteURL=file:///tmp/log4j2}} or somewhere similar. Then that can be copied over. Otherwise, our site is fragmented across the various submodules and don't get merged in the build process.
> See [this compile step|http://ci.apache.org/builders/log4j2-nightly/builds/100/steps/compile_1] for what I'm talking about. There's an upload task that comes after which I don't know what it's doing as there is no stdio log. It may be possible to just use {{-DstagingSiteURL=scp:///etc...}} in that process to really make things work more easily. Whichever method works best for you guys.
